Aug 1, 2026 Job Description Aurora R-8 is seeking a special education paraprofessional to work with students at the PK level. Must have 60 college hours, have completed the 20 hour sub course, have a sub certificate, or have passed the para test. A college degree or someone working towards a teaching degree is preferred. This person must be willing to work with students with behavior as well as assist with pre-academics and self-care. There will be potty-training, lifting, feeding, etc. The person must be able to document well, communicate with a variety of people, and be able to work in many classrooms and with many different teachers. A complete application packet includes the district on-line application (www.aurorar8.org), 3 letters of reference, resume, and cover letter. Questions may be sent to Jessica Chappell, Director of Special Education. For more information you can e-mail jessicachappell@aurorar8.org. Position will be posted until filled. Aurora students attend school Monday-Thursday (4 days a week only). Benefits include a Board-paid health insurance stipend, paid sick/personal leave days, and an in-district staff daycare paid for by the employee. Salary depends upon years of experience and level of education - salary schedule, personnel guide.
